Seinfeld realizes they are AI — native 1080p in one 15s local generation

Jerry tells George they are not real—they’re being generated by an AI diffusion model.

Then Kramer walks in at exactly the wrong moment.

This complete three-scene sitcom parody was generated locally in a single 15-second MiniMax H3 text-to-video run using the built-in ComfyUI workflow.

• Native 1080p generation

• 24 FPS

• 20 steps

• BF16 diffusion + BF16 text encoder

• Generation time: 1 hour 33 minutes

• Native dialogue and audio

• Multiple locations and hard cuts

• Single generation

• No re-editing

• No dialogue replacement

• No lip-sync repair

• No audio replacement

• No post-production cleanup

• GPU: RTX PRO 6000 Blackwell — 96GB VRAM

What impressed me most was the character continuity, dialogue timing and the way it preserved three different sitcom performances across multiple scenes in a single run.

Asked for Bob Ross. MiniMax H3 sent Bob Ross from Temu instead — 1MP BF16 + BF16, 2x RTX upscale

I asked MiniMax H3 for Bob Ross.

Apparently Bob was unavailable, so it sent the regional substitute art teacher.

The identity missed the target by several postal codes, but the wet paint physics, brush movement, canvas texture and close-up detail were honestly impressive.

Local generation details:

MiniMax H3

BF16 diffusion + BF16 Qwen

Built-in workflow (just update ComfyUI if you can't find it)

15 second clip

1MP native output

2x RTX upscale

Approximately 23 minutes for the complete workflow, including the upscale

No identity reference image was used.

80s Star Wars Candid & Street Photography (Generated with Krea 2)

Just experimenting with Krea 2 to see if I could nail that vintage monochrome 35mm film look. The goal was to put Star Wars characters in anachronistic, candid everyday situations.

I’m running a pretty basic setup, but I was actually really surprised by the texture details, especially on the Boba Fett armor and the Han Solo behind-the-scenes shot.

Prompting style for anyone wanting to try: "35mm black and white candid street photography, 1980s retro vibe, [Character/Action], high contrast, heavy film grain, authentic vintage look | 9:16"

[WIP] Krea 2 RAW + LTX 2.3 based Science-Fantasy short movie

A quick render test for a sci-fi/fantasy project I’m building in my spare time. Base images were done with Krea 2 RAW and motion via LTX 2.3, all handled directly inside ComfyUI. This is likely going to be one of the opening scenes, though I'm still tweaking things.

The setup: Volcanic planet, a girl captured by a sorcerer, and eventually, a massive mecha dropping from orbit for a rescue operation.(Still don't know how to make it, hope things don't turn into a soup...)

I already know the tropes are a bit generic, and I'm not trying to create a groundbreaking masterpiece here.

Since my day job keeps me super busy, progress is pretty slow, but I'm just having fun with the process. My main goal with this project is simply to see if I can successfully pull off and control different complex physical movements and animations. It’s going to be tough, but hopefully, I’ll find the time to finish it soon.

Couple of janky things I’m already planning to fix:

That staff clipping straight through the sorcerer is brutal.

The smoke around 0:08 gets super weird. Going to fix them both.

Need to add some micro-expressions/eye movement to the girl so she feels a bit more alive, even though the frozen posture was meant to show absolute dread.

I’m definitely no Comfy expert and had to rely on LLMs quite a bit to help me string the workflow together after hours. Still a work in progress, but wanted to get some eyes on the overall look and vibe.

P.S: Removed the raw generated audio and added music just to share it here with some sound. I'm still fighting with the audio issues on LTX 2.3.
